WebEntering your birthday is necessary in order to create a Snapchat account. Snapchat uses this information to put a cake next to your name on the date you put in, which is their way of letting friends know it’s your birthday. If you’d rather keep your birthday private, go to the “Birthday” section under Settings and disable “Birthday ...
